Job Description
Tremendous opportunity with a Midwest and National powerhouse. This Risk/ Portfolio Analyst position offers a wide range of responsibilities within a company truly dedicated to its employees. Job responsibilities include
- Develop and lead the portfolio management monitoring, analysis and reporting function for the association.
- Analyze and interpret the short and long-term changes, and trends.
- Actively participate in a variety of influential committees within the organization.
- Maintaining sound, constructive portfolio and risk management in analysis.
- Use creativity and judgment to package and analyze accurate data.
- Creating strategic advantages by advantages by maintaining strong expertise and relationships in key industries and enterprises that allows the organization to minimize portfolio and risk management.
- Ensure data integrity is maintained through report and database analysis.
In addition, you’ll incorporate initiatives to improve and streamline the process. Ideal opportunity for self-motivated individual who is driven to succeed! This dynamic company offers unparalleled benefits including comprehensive healthcare, pension plan and a discretionary bonus!
This person plays a key role in predicting delinquencies, looking for changes or trends, continually assessing reports and data, and identifying pricing, regulatory and credit risk.
Job Qualifications
Bachelor’s Degree required – MBA an added plus – plus 5 years of experience in risk analysis and modeling. Candidate must have true analysis experience, plus strong accounting, finance, Risk and Credit background and working knowledge of data base/data analysis and report writing. Must have current or past experience in the agricultural industry.
